“We are thrilled to open the CSM Martin R. "Gunny" Barreras Memorial Park to the public once again," said Ward 5 Council Member Richard Fimbres. “I want to thank all the neighbors, Sunnyside High School, the Sunnyside School District, and the stakeholders who took part in this process. This park is a tribute to CSM Martin R. "Gunny" Barreras' legacy and will provide a safe and enjoyable space for residents, and the community, to gather and engage in all of the outdoor activities and enjoy all the wonderful amenities the park will have to offer."
The City of Tucson is proud to re-dedicate this park to the memory of CSM Martin R. "Gunny" Barreras, a true hero who served his country and community with distinction. The grand opening ceremony will take place on Saturday, June 3, from 10-11:30 a.m., and will feature speeches from City officials, special guests, and members of the community. Attendees will also enjoy food and drinks and have the opportunity to explore the new amenities and enjoy the park's facilities. Tucson Parks and Recreation’s “Ready, Set, Rec!” mobile recreation van will be there with lots of fun and games for the whole family.
